Alder Point Capital Management is a real assets manager acquiring and actively managing high-quality, undermanaged farmland and timberland in climate-resilient regions of the U.S. The firm seeks to enhance income, mitigate risk, and grow asset value through disciplined selection, hands-on stewardship, and aligned operating partnerships. Selecting properties with potential for ecological and operational improvement, we use regenerative practices and sustainability interventions intended to support soil and habitat productivity, ecosystem health, and rural economic strength.
Position OverviewThe Finance and Operations Manager is responsible for keeping the firm's operational engine running smoothly and efficiently, enabling the team to do its best work. This role will own the day-to-day execution of all major processes across finance, accounting, treasury, human resources, IT, and office administration for Alder Point's management company and its investment vehicles. This will include bringing a detail-oriented eye to internal controls and compliance, building and continuously refining processes, and supporting data analysis and strategic decision making as the firm grows.
Reporting to the founding Managing Directors, this role will coordinate closely with Alder Point's investment team and a network of outsourced accounting, HR, and IT providers.
- Finance & Accounting
- Own the Accounts Receivable and Accounts Payable workflows for the company and its investment vehicles, in coordination with the investment team and outsourced accounting providers.
- Manage company expenses, including ongoing transaction review and supporting coding/reconciliation.
- Support cash planning, near-term cash flow forecasting; evaluation of credit facilities.
- Coordinate on-time, accurate quarterly financial statements and annual audited financials, in addition to other reports, for the company and investment vehicles in coordination with outsourced accounting and tax/audit providers.
- Manage annual budgeting processes and ongoing budget-to-actual variance analyses for the company and each investment vehicle.
- Build and implement internal controls, expense allocation procedures, and capitalization policies.
- Coordinate and document the quarterly financial review process and support NAV calculations for Valuation Committee review.
- Investment Operations
- Manage capital call and distribution processes, fund closings across all investment vehicles.
- Support vendor selection, contracting, and onboarding for all investment vehicles.
- Support entity formation, bank account setup, and cash movements for new entities.
- Working with the investor relations team, respond to investor Operational Due Diligence (ODD) inquiries related to finance and operations.
- HR, IT & Office Administration
- Work with HR information system vendor on payroll processing, benefits administration, and HR-related programs and compliance matters.
- Support recruiting processes, interview scheduling, and employee onboarding.
- Manage office equipment, supplies, and facilities-related vendors.
- Organize and maintain digital filing systems, firm-wide recordkeeping, and document retention.
- Oversee and coordinate outsourced IT and cybersecurity provider.
- Source, maintain, and track all insurance policies and associated asset schedules.
- Legal, Governance & Compliance
- Organize and track contracts, including implementation of best practices for contracting (standard terms / templates) and vendor renewals / re-bidding.
- Maintain relevant business licenses and registrations across all entities.
- Support implementation of SEC compliance program, including management of vendor due diligence, maintenance of company policies and procedures, and coordination of monthly and annual tasks and compliance program reviews.
- Support company minutes and records management.
